About Gudauta
Gudauta is a town in Abkhazia/Georgia, and the capital of the eponymous district. It is situated on the Black Sea, 37 km northwest of Sukhumi, the capital of Abkhazia. It is the namesake for the Gudauta Bay.

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 40°F (4°C) | 6.0 in | Coldest |
| February | 42°F (5°C) | 4.3 in | |
| March | 46°F (8°C) | 4.5 in | |
| April | 54°F (12°C) | 4.4 in | |
| May | 61°F (16°C) | 4.2 in | |
| June | 68°F (20°C) | 4.4 in | |
| July | 72°F (22°C) | 3.8 in | Warmest, Driest |
| August | 72°F (22°C) | 4.4 in | |
| September | 65°F (19°C) | 5.3 in | |
| October | 58°F (14°C) | 6.2 in | |
| November | 49°F (10°C) | 6.6 in | |
| December | 43°F (6°C) | 7.4 in | Wettest |
Gudauta has a seasonal temperature swing of 33°F / from 40°F in January to 72°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 61.4 inches, with December being the wettest month (7.4") and July the driest (3.8").
